Microneedle Technology: Advances and Biomedical Applications
Editat de Chuanbin Wu, Xin Pan, Tingting Peng, Guilan Quanen Limba Engleză Paperback – aug 2026
- Provides an overview of microneedles and their design and operation
- Includes an analysis of detailed strategies that can be used to improve the key properties of microneedles, such as mechanical strength and drug delivery efficiency
- The broad application of microneedles in a variety of diseases (e.g., metabolic diseases, infectious diseases, autoimmune diseases, tumor) and medical cosmetics are described in order to provide reference points for the clinical application of microneedles
- Discusses the combination of microneedles with advanced technologies such as biosensing and medical devices, thereby showing how to achieve personalized precision medicine
